The Court of Appeal in Abuja has dismissed the appeal filed by the APC and its governorship candidate in Benue State, Emmanuel Jime, challenging the victory of Governor Samuel Ortom at the polls.
The appellate court’s panel, in a unanimous judgment delivered yesterday by Justice Fred Oho, resolved all the issues in the appeal against the appellants. Thereafter, the appeal was dismissed for lacking in merit.
